Georgia Southern University's Office of Public Safety sent out a warning to students on Saturday after someone was robbed on campus.
The armed robbery happened at around 8:15 p.m. on the Statesboro Campus at Southern Courtyard, according to the university.
Georgia Southern said the witness told officers he was robbed by three males. Following the robbery, the witness said the three headed toward the University Villas construction site.
According to Georgia Southern, two of the suspects are now in custody. The third has not been located.
